Latest Patents
Pearson's notable patent focuses on "Determining the position of a mobile device within a structure." This patent outlines an inventive approach where a computing device employs a processor and memory to extract signal measurements from a location-based service data stream. It specifically identifies path loss between a mobile device and various radio nodes positioned throughout a structure. By leveraging known locations of these radio nodes, the device can accurately ascertain the mobile device's position through linear optimization techniques.
